Cootes Sets All-Time Shutout Record

Drumheller, AB: After tonight’s 23 save shutout win against the Devon Xtreme, Sean Cootes will be going down in the Dragons record books! Sean Cootes now sits alone at the top of the Dragons all-time franchise record list for career shutouts with eight. Deakos Wins Second Straight Rookie of the Week

Drumheller, AB: For a second straight week, Tyler Deakos will be taking home the AJHL Rookie of the Week honours! Deakos had another big weekend which included 2 goals and 5 points in 2 games played, including the overtime winner on Sunday afternoon against the Drayton Valley Thunder.
